You dont even need to take those off. I just undo the clamps from the housing and unbolt from car. Then i spray electrical cleaning spray through the tube in there. I did it when i first got the car and i could see the wire was dark (ie dirty) and after some steady flow of cleaner it was "shiny". The second time i did it it wasnt that dirty but it still got clean.
